Coin type
Volume IV.2
Number 2681 (temporary)
Province Asia
Subprovince Conventus of Ephesus
Region Ionia
City Ephesus
Reign Marcus Aurelius
Person (obv.) Commodus (Caesar)
Issue Commodus as Caesar
Dating 175–177
Obverse inscription Λ ΑΥΡ ΚΟΜΟΔΟϹ ΚΑΙϹΑΡ
Obverse design bare-headed bust of Commodus (youthful) wearing paludamentum, right, seen from rear
Reverse inscription ΚΑΥϹΤΡΟϹ ΕΦΕϹΙΩΝ
Reverse design river-god Kaystros reclining, left, holding reed and cornucopia, resting on water-urn
Metal copper-based alloy
Average diameter 24 mm
Axis 6
Reference Karwiese 364
Specimens 9 (2 in the core collections)
